Billie Fields and her band girlcrush must share a stage with alternative's notorious band Grand Motel for a summer long tour. Little does she know that the lead singer Ezra Moore is worse than the tabloids make him out to be. While this is just another gig for Grand Motel, girlcrush's continued popularity is riding on the success of this tour. Can the two stubborn singers make it through the summer without tearing each other apart? [SAMPLE - NOW PUBLISHED] Selene Haddad works for the hottest fiction app on the market, tasked with writing romance all day. It's a dream job, minus one little aspect of it: having to work alongside Daniel Santiago, the infuriatingly attractive man who screwed her out of a massive payday. She may have written it a thousand times, but Selene is quick to learn that even in real life there truly is a thin line between love and hate.

Sadie Caster is a good girl with a bad attitude and the mouth of a sailor to match. Though she pretends life is perfect, her family is falling apart, shredded by death and illness. She has never known the type of dangers that lurk on the other side of town after nightfall but one mistake puts Sadie on the streets after sunset, a time when everyone knows to stay indoors. A time when the Tribe rides. The Tribe, a motorcycle gang of barbarians with a bad reputation nearly a nation wide. From the east coast to the west, the tales of their bloodshed and nightmarish members wreak havoc on those unfortunate enough to cross their path. It's been said that this troop from hell is led by a man none outside the Tribe has ever seen, and his devil of a nephew. Dustin King, a living sin wrapped in leather, marked by scars, and so sexy that you'd sell your soul for a taste. With myths of his power spreading far and wide, pissing him off might land you six feet under. As second-in-command and fresh out of prison, he's in line to take over for his aging uncle but not all want to see Dustin become leader. Some would prefer to see him dead. And Sadie has seen it happen, in her dreams. Dreams that seem to warn her of events ... before they happen, in the most cryptic ways imaginable. Dreams she didn't start having until she met Dustin. Now held prisoner as Dustin's rider, Sadie finds herself learning the ways of The Tribe from the inside. And maybe, just maybe, they aren't as bad as everyone seems to think. With the target on Dustin's back growing day by day and as their feelings for one another blossom, Dustin and Sadie are against the clock to restore order and prevent catastrophe before it's too late. But with peace comes price, and the cost of war might be too steep. What is the price, you ask?
